The birds and the bees conversation is almost always a dreaded topic with parents. The sexual mysterious of the world often are often a big secret to kids who do not fully understand how they were conceived. Maybe the conversation comes up when they learn that “mommy” is pregnant with a new sibling . But as a child, why not use the resources around you? A computer or a phone to seek the relevant information. In a growing number of cases around the world, this curiosity leads to porn or pornagrphic imigary. This in turn leads to consequences fundamentally on how sex works, and how the other person should feel before,during and after sex.

I think as a society we are starting to be more comfortable with talking with our children about sex. We are realizing how important it is that for our children to have access to porn we are influencing how they view women and sex in general. A article on the website Psychology Today explains how over 90% of children have admitted to watching or being exposed to porn at a young age. The article also states, “mature adults understand that sexuality is about more than just exchanging parts of your body .” They do this to help support the idea that children should not be exposed to porn at a young age because it influences how they view sex.
